DF61 JVX is a 2012 Audi Q7 in Blue with a 2,967c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.

Across all 2012 Audi Q7 models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.4% with a typical mileage of 76,748 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Audi Q7 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,208 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DF61 JVX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Audi Q7 typ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 14 years old, this Audi Q7 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
